2025年工业互联网平台性能测试方案设计_第1页
2025年工业互联网平台性能测试方案设计_第2页
2025年工业互联网平台性能测试方案设计_第3页
2025年工业互联网平台性能测试方案设计_第4页
2025年工业互联网平台性能测试方案设计_第5页
已阅读5页,还剩27页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

第一章导言:工业互联网平台性能测试的重要性与现状第二章性能测试指标体系:工业互联网平台的关键度量第三章测试场景设计:工业互联网平台的实战化模拟第四章测试工具与技术:工业互联网平台性能测试的实战选型第五章测试实施流程:工业互联网平台的标准化执行第六章总结与展望:工业互联网平台性能测试的最佳实践与未来趋势101第一章导言:工业互联网平台性能测试的重要性与现状工业互联网平台性能测试的紧迫性在数字化转型的浪潮中,工业互联网平台已成为制造业升级的关键基础设施。随着2025年工业互联网市场规模预计将突破1万亿美元,中国作为主要市场,其工业互联网平台数量已超过200家。这些平台不仅连接着数百万台设备,还处理着海量的工业数据,其稳定性与性能直接影响着企业的生产效率和竞争力。以某知名工业互联网平台为例,其日活跃设备数超过50万台,数据处理量达PB级别。然而,随着平台规模的扩大和应用场景的复杂化,性能问题逐渐凸显。某制造企业部署了新的工业互联网平台后,发现设备连接延迟高达500ms,导致生产指令响应不及时,生产线停机时间增加20%。这一案例凸显了性能测试的紧迫性。性能测试不仅是平台落地的关键环节,更是保障工业互联网平台稳定运行的重要手段。通过科学的性能测试方案设计,可以有效识别和解决平台瓶颈,提升平台的可靠性和用户体验。性能测试的重要性体现在以下几个方面:首先,工业互联网平台涉及多种复杂技术栈,包括边缘计算、云计算、大数据、AI等,这些技术的融合使得性能测试变得更加复杂和具有挑战性。其次,工业场景的负载特性与传统的IT场景截然不同,其负载波动剧烈,对测试的模拟能力提出了极高要求。最后,性能测试能够提前发现平台瓶颈,避免上线后产生重大故障,从而降低企业的运营风险和成本。3工业互联网平台性能测试的核心挑战动态负载特性设备多样性工业场景的负载特性与传统的IT场景截然不同,其负载波动剧烈,对测试的模拟能力提出了极高要求。工业互联网平台连接的设备种类繁多,包括传感器、执行器、控制器等,这些设备的通信协议和数据格式各不相同,增加了测试的复杂性。4性能测试方案设计的科学方法为了应对工业互联网平台性能测试的挑战,需要采用科学的方法设计测试方案。科学的方法设计能够确保测试的全面性、准确性和高效性,从而更好地识别和解决平台瓶颈。首先,可以采用分层测试框架,将性能测试分为边缘层、区域层和云端三个层次,每个层次针对不同的测试目标进行测试。例如,边缘层测试可以模拟大量设备的并发连接,验证边缘节点的处理能力和资源利用率;区域层测试可以验证区域中心的网络带宽和数据处理能力;云端测试可以验证云平台的存储容量和计算能力。其次,可以基于实际工业场景设计测试场景,确保测试的实用性和针对性。例如,在智能制造场景中,可以模拟生产线的正常运行、设备故障、网络中断等场景,验证平台在不同情况下的性能表现。最后,可以采用自动化测试工具和脚本,提高测试的效率和可重复性。自动化测试工具可以模拟大量的用户请求和设备连接,快速生成测试数据,并自动执行测试脚本,从而大大减少测试时间和人力成本。5工业互联网平台性能测试指标体系可扩展性可扩展性是衡量平台处理能力的重要指标,通常要求平台能够支持至少10倍的并发用户数。指令响应时间指令响应时间是衡量平台处理指令效率的重要指标,通常要求指令响应时间低于100毫秒。数据处理吞吐量数据处理吞吐量是衡量平台处理数据能力的的重要指标,通常要求数据处理吞吐量高于10GB/s。系统资源利用率系统资源利用率是衡量平台资源使用效率的重要指标,包括CPU利用率、内存利用率、网络带宽利用率等。故障率故障率是衡量平台稳定性的重要指标,通常要求故障率低于0.1%。602第二章性能测试指标体系:工业互联网平台的关键度量工业互联网平台性能指标的全面解析工业互联网平台的性能测试指标体系需要全面覆盖平台的关键性能指标,这些指标的综合评估可以全面反映平台的性能水平。首先,设备连接率是衡量平台连接设备数量的重要指标,通常要求设备连接率高于99%。设备连接率的测试需要模拟大量设备的并发连接,验证平台在连接大量设备时的稳定性和性能表现。其次,指令响应时间是衡量平台处理指令效率的重要指标,通常要求指令响应时间低于100毫秒。指令响应时间的测试需要模拟大量指令的并发请求,验证平台在处理大量指令时的响应速度和效率。此外,数据处理吞吐量是衡量平台处理数据能力的的重要指标,通常要求数据处理吞吐量高于10GB/s。数据处理吞吐量的测试需要模拟大量数据的并发传输,验证平台在处理大量数据时的数据传输速度和效率。系统资源利用率是衡量平台资源使用效率的重要指标,包括CPU利用率、内存利用率、网络带宽利用率等。系统资源利用率的测试需要监控平台在运行过程中的资源使用情况,确保平台的资源使用效率高。故障率是衡量平台稳定性的重要指标,通常要求故障率低于0.1%。故障率的测试需要监控平台在运行过程中的故障发生情况,确保平台的稳定性。可扩展性是衡量平台处理能力的重要指标,通常要求平台能够支持至少10倍的并发用户数。可扩展性的测试需要验证平台在并发用户数增加时的性能表现,确保平台能够满足未来的业务需求。8关键性能指标(KPI)的维度拆解系统资源维度主要关注平台使用的系统资源,包括CPU、内存、网络带宽等。故障率维度故障率维度主要关注平台故障发生的频率和严重程度,包括故障次数、故障持续时间、故障影响范围等。可扩展性维度可扩展性维度主要关注平台处理能力的变化,包括并发用户数、系统资源利用率等。系统资源维度9测试指标的量化方法与场景验证测试指标的量化方法与场景验证是工业互联网平台性能测试的重要环节。通过科学的量化方法和真实的场景验证,可以确保测试结果的准确性和实用性。首先,可以采用WASL(Workload-AwareServiceLevel)模型对测试指标进行量化。WASL模型通过综合考虑工作负载特性和服务水平目标,对测试指标进行量化,从而更准确地反映平台的性能水平。例如,WASL模型可以综合考虑指令响应时间、数据处理吞吐量等因素,对平台的性能进行综合评估。其次,可以基于实际工业场景设计测试场景,确保测试的实用性和针对性。例如,在智能制造场景中,可以模拟生产线的正常运行、设备故障、网络中断等场景,验证平台在不同情况下的性能表现。最后,可以采用自动化测试工具和脚本,提高测试的效率和可重复性。自动化测试工具可以模拟大量的用户请求和设备连接,快速生成测试数据,并自动执行测试脚本,从而大大减少测试时间和人力成本。10测试指标关联分析可扩展性与系统资源利用率之间存在一定的相关性,系统资源利用率越高,可扩展性通常也越高。数据吞吐量与系统资源利用率的关系数据吞吐量与系统资源利用率之间存在一定的相关性,系统资源利用率越高,数据吞吐量通常也越高。指令响应时间与故障率的关系指令响应时间与故障率之间存在一定的相关性,指令响应时间越高,故障率通常也越高。可扩展性与系统资源利用率的关系1103第三章测试场景设计:工业互联网平台的实战化模拟工业互联网平台测试场景的构建原则工业互联网平台的测试场景构建需要遵循一系列原则,以确保测试的全面性和实用性。首先,测试场景需要真实地模拟实际工业场景,包括设备类型、设备数量、设备行为等。例如,在智能制造场景中,测试场景需要模拟生产线的正常运行、设备故障、网络中断等场景,以验证平台在不同情况下的性能表现。其次,测试场景需要覆盖平台的所有关键功能,确保测试的全面性。例如,在设备连接场景中,测试场景需要覆盖设备的注册、连接、断线重连、心跳超时等全生命周期场景。最后,测试场景需要具有可重复性和可扩展性,以便于测试的多次执行和扩展。例如,测试场景可以采用模块化设计,以便于添加新的测试用例和测试数据。13测试场景设计方法自动化测试自动化测试方法通过编写自动化测试脚本,提高测试的效率和可重复性。动态调整动态调整方法根据测试结果,动态调整测试场景和测试参数,提高测试的准确性。故障注入故障注入方法通过模拟故障情况,验证平台的容错能力。14测试用例设计方法测试用例设计方法是设计测试用例的重要手段,可以帮助我们更有效地设计测试用例,确保测试的全面性和实用性。首先,可以采用MST(Mission-Scenario-Test用例设计法)设计测试用例。MST方法将测试用例分为使命(Mission)、场景(Scenario)和测试(Test)三个部分,每个部分针对不同的测试目标进行设计。例如,使命部分可以描述测试的目标,场景部分可以描述测试的场景,测试部分可以描述测试的步骤和预期结果。其次,可以采用数据驱动方法设计测试用例。数据驱动方法通过生成大量的测试数据,设计测试用例,提高测试的覆盖率和效率。例如,可以生成大量的设备连接数据、指令数据、数据传输数据等,设计测试用例。最后,可以采用自动化测试方法设计测试用例。自动化测试方法通过编写自动化测试脚本,设计测试用例,提高测试的效率和可重复性。例如,可以编写自动化测试脚本,自动生成测试用例。15测试用例设计方法与数据驱动验证数据驱动用例设计自动化用例设计数据驱动用例设计通过生成大量的测试数据,设计测试用例,提高测试的覆盖率和效率。自动化用例设计通过编写自动化测试脚本,设计测试用例,提高测试的效率和可重复性。1604第四章测试工具与技术:工业互联网平台性能测试的实战选型工业互联网平台性能测试工具的技术选型原则工业互联网平台性能测试工具的技术选型需要遵循一系列原则,以确保测试的全面性和实用性。首先,测试工具需要支持多种工业互联网平台的技术栈,包括边缘计算、云计算、大数据、AI等。例如,XX工具支持Modbus、OPCUA、MQTT等多种工业协议,可以满足不同平台的测试需求。其次,测试工具需要具备低延迟特性,以满足工业互联网平台对实时性要求高的特点。例如,XX工具在模拟100ms网络时仍能保持<5ms的测试延迟,可以满足工业互联网平台的实时性要求。最后,测试工具需要具备可扩展性,以满足工业互联网平台不断扩展的需求。例如,XX工具通过分布式架构,使测试并发量扩展至50万台,扩展比达5:1,可以满足工业互联网平台的扩展需求。18测试工具的技术对比与选型功能对比可以帮助我们了解不同测试工具的功能特点,从而选择合适的工具。性能对比性能对比可以帮助我们了解不同测试工具的性能表现,从而选择合适的工具。易用性对比易用性对比可以帮助我们了解不同测试工具的易用性,从而选择合适的工具。功能对比19测试工具的集成方案与性能调优测试工具的集成方案与性能调优是选择合适的测试工具的重要手段,可以帮助我们更有效地选择测试工具,确保测试的全面性和实用性。首先,测试工具的集成方案需要考虑测试工具与现有测试环境的兼容性,确保测试工具能够顺利集成到测试环境中。例如,XX工具通过API与测试环境集成,可以方便地与测试环境进行数据交换。其次,测试工具的性能调优需要考虑测试工具的性能瓶颈,通过优化测试工具的配置和使用方法,提高测试工具的性能。例如,XX工具通过优化线程池大小、DNS缓存策略等参数,使测试吞吐量提升35%,且测试资源利用率从45%提升至70%,可以满足工业互联网平台的测试需求。最后,测试工具的故障排除需要考虑测试工具的故障诊断和修复能力,通过快速定位和修复测试工具的故障,确保测试的连续性和稳定性。例如,XX工具通过内置的故障诊断工具,可以快速定位和修复测试工具的故障,确保测试的连续性和稳定性。20测试工具的集成方案与性能调优自动化集成自动化集成需要考虑测试工具的自动化能力,通过自动化集成,提高测试的效率和可重复性。监控与报告监控与报告需要考虑测试工具的监控能力和报告功能,通过实时监控测试过程和生成详细的测试报告,提高测试的透明度和可追溯性。扩展性扩展性需要考虑测试工具的扩展能力,通过扩展测试工具,满足未来测试需求。2105第五章测试实施流程:工业互联网平台的标准化执行工业互联网平台性能测试的标准化流程工业互联网平台性能测试的标准化流程需要遵循一系列原则,以确保测试的全面性和实用性。首先,测试流程需要明确测试目标,确保测试的针对性。例如,测试目标可以是验证平台在高并发场景下的稳定性,或者是验证平台在设备故障时的容错能力。其次,测试流程需要明确测试范围,确保测试的全面性。例如,测试范围可以是平台的全部功能,也可以是平台的部分功能。最后,测试流程需要明确测试方法,确保测试的准确性。例如,测试方法可以是黑盒测试,也可以是白盒测试。23测试实施各阶段的关键活动测试执行阶段测试评估阶段测试执行阶段需要执行测试用例、监控测试结果等内容,确保测试的准确性。测试评估阶段需要分析测试结果、提出改进建议等内容,确保测试的有效性。24测试实施中的质量控制与风险管理测试实施中的质量控制与风险管理是测试实施的重要环节,可以帮助我们更有效地实施测试,确保测试的全面性和实用性。首先,质量控制需要建立测试流程,确保测试的规范性。例如,测试流程可以包括测试用例评审、测试执行监控、测试结果分析等内容,通过规范测试流程,提高测试的质量。其次,风险管理需要识别测试过程中的风险,制定风险应对措施,确保测试的稳定性。例如,测试风险可以是测试环境不稳定、测试用例设计缺陷、测试工具故障等,通过制定风险应对措施,降低风险发生的概率和影响。最后,变更管理需要建立变更控制流程,确保测试变更的规范性和可追溯性。例如,测试变更可以是测试用例调整、测试环境变更等,通过变更控制流程,确保测试变更的规范性和可追溯性。25测试实施中的质量控制与风险管理测试记录测试记录需要完整记录测试过程,以便于后续分析和改进。例如,测试记录可以包括测试用例执行记录、测试结果记录、测试问题记录等内容,通过测试记录,便于后续分析和改进。测试报告需要完整记录测试结果,以便于后续分析和改进。例如,测试报告可以包括测试目标、测试范围、测试方法、测试结果、测试问题、改进建议等内容,通过测试报告,便于后续分析和改进。变更管理需要建立变更控制流程,确保测试变更的规范性和可追溯性。例如,测试变更可以是测试用例调整、测试环境变更等,通过变更控制流程,确保测试变更的规范性和可追溯性。测试评审需要定期进行,确保测试质量。例如,测试评审可以包括测试用例评审、测试执行监控、测试结果分析等内容,通过测试评审,提高测试质量。测试报告变更管理测试评审2606第六章总结与展望:工业互联网平台性能测试的最佳实践与未来趋势工业互联网平台性能测试的最佳实践工业互联网平台性能测试的最佳实践需要遵循一系列原则,以确保测试的全面性和实用性。首先,最佳实践需要基于实际工业场景设计测试场景,确保测试的实用性和针对性。例如,在智能制造场景中,测试场景需要模拟生产线的正常运行、设备故障、网络中断等场景,验证平台在不同情况下的性能表现。其次,最佳实践需要采用科学的测试指标体系,确保测试结果的准确性和可比较性。例如,测试指标体系可以包括设备连接率、指令响应时间、数据处理吞吐量、系统资源利用率、故障率、可扩展性等指标,通过科学的测试指标体系,确保测试结果的准确性和可比较性。最后,最佳实践需要结合自动化测试工具,提高测试的效率和可重复性。例如,自动化测试工具可以模拟大量的用户请求和设备连接,快速生成测试数据,并自动执行测试脚本,从而大大减少测试时间和人力成本。28工业互联网平台性能测试的最佳实践自动化测试云平台集成自动化测试需要结合自动化测试工具,提高测试的效率和可重复性。例如,自动化测试工具可以模拟大量的用户请求和设备连接,快速生成测试数据,并自动执行测试脚本,从而大大减少测试时间和人力成本。云平台集成需要考虑测试工具与云平台的兼容性,确保测试工具能够顺利集成到云平台中。29工业互联网平台性能测试的未来趋势工业互联网平台性能测试的未

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论